One of the most important keys to sticking to your exercise program is having the proper motivation. In short, without the proper motivation you would not be able to stick to any fitness routine, long enough to achieve any results.

Motivation is something that does not happen in an instant. Motivation needs to be worked at. Just when you can find enough motivation, it can also be easy enough to lose. Remind yourself of what your motivation was to start with.

One way of reminding yourself of the what you are doing to keep the motivation up is learning to have a visual image of what you want to look like. If you want to get that six pack abs look, you might want to have a visual image of what you will look like after achieving your goal.

Another way to keep your motivation up while on an exercise program is by not doing it alone. Find someone with the same fitness goals you have. This way, you have someone who can give you the motivation to do better. Having a friend to work out with can help provide you with the necessary motivation that you need to keep going.

Another way to keep up your motivation is by keeping track of your progress. Try to have a record of your previous weight or size and try to keep track of the changes on a weekly basis to give you an account of the pounds that you have lost and the inches that have melted away due to your hard work on your goal to get that six pack abs look. Just by keeping track and being aware of the positive changes would even give you more motivation to do better and keep going.
